Errantia \Er*ran"ti*a\, n. pl. [NL., fr. L. errare to wander. See Err .] (Zo["o]l.) A group of ch[ae]topod annelids, including those that are not confined to tubes. See Ch[ae]topoda . [Written also Errantes .]

Errantia , occasionally Aciculata , is a subclass of polychaete worms. These worms are found worldwide in marine environments and brackish water.
